Modders Are Already Fixing Grand Theft Auto: The Trilogy – The Definitive Edition

Grand Theft Auto: The Trilogy – The Definitive Edition has faced a lot of problems since its recent launch, from the Rockstar Games Launcher outage on PC to the below average performance on both PC and next-generation consoles.

Fortunately, the PC community has started working on fixing the issues. Performance is being improved by enabling DirectX 12 as a launch argument.

That’s just the beginning, as modders are working on different aspects to remove the other lacking areas of Grand Theft Auto: The Trilogy – The Definitive Edition. Modders have already launched several mods, one among those improves the game’s default rain and is compatible with all three chapters (GTA III, Vice City, and San Andreas).

A Sounds Overhaul mod has also been made. At this time, it is only compatible with GTA III. It does change many of the original sounds in the game.

Another mod from Instanity also improves the siren sounds of police cars and ambulances.  The gamers who do not like the large default reticle featured in Grand Theft Auto: The Trilogy – The Definitive Edition can change it with a much smaller one, thanks to the mod made by Anon2971 and uploaded on Nexus Mods by bobologs.

EchoBlends made a mod which is a quick way to hide the game’s HUD with a single key that can be added to all three titles.

Many more ‘Grand Theft Auto: The Trilogy – The Definitive Edition’ PC mods are expected in the coming months and years.
